Product Description

This product contains fishing pole, line and reel, it's a great entire fishing rig for you to fish any time and anywhere.

Features:
Pen-sized fishing rod for situations where full-size fishing gear is inconvenient.
Aluminum alloy reel includes forward and reverse ratchet stop and drag control.
Reel attaches between 2 grooves in the pen body.
Compact, lightweight body fits in pocket, glove box, briefcase, backpack, etc.
Ideal gift for fishing enthusiast or collectors.

Specifications:
Pen Fishing Rod
Material: Fibre glass, aluminum alloy
Color: Silver/Blue/Red/Black/Gold/Purple (optional)
Closed length: 20cm / 7.87in
Extended length: 96.2cm / 37.87in
Weight: 55g

Mini Spining Reel
Material: Aluminum alloy
Rotate Speed Ratio: 5.1:1
Weight: 147g / 5.19oz
Line spooling capacity: 51b/180yrd or 0.5mm/190mrt
Package size: 24.5 * 14.5 * 6.5cm / 9.65 * 5.71 * 2.56in
Package weight: 243g / 8.57oz

Package List: 
1 * Fishing rod
1 * Fishing reel (with fishing line)

Fun Little Spinning Rig for a Bargan Price
by Mike (5 out of 5 stars)
January 9, 2018

Researched and purchased a few of these micro or pen rods and reels. This one is superior to the rest; especially the crummy bait casters. It spools easy and holds 110 yards of 4 pound mono. Have fished for and caught catfish, sand bass, crappie, and now rainbow trout stocked in public ponds in Texas. It is amazing how far this little guy will cast and how sensitive the rod is. And it will hold a decent sized fish; I would not be afraid to fight a 8 or 10 pounder on this rig. The drag system works well and the rod is stouter than you might think. If you want to have some fun and a challenge at the same time, try this one out. You will not be disappointed.

Best squid jigger ever
by Jason R. (5 out of 5 stars)
December 14, 2018

I bought two of these as a kinda joke/ hope they work situation for squid jigging. Although the knob broke off on both the two i bought, it was due to pure excitement during setting the hook. Then line supplied was good enough for small squid but we switched to braid for the jumbo sized ones. If you keep the original line, spoil it out slowly into the water first before trying to cast. That mono holds its memory for a while.

I'll take two for my bug-out bag!
by AlbertS (4 out of 5 stars)
May 16, 2015

This first struck me as a nice conversation piece. I had a mishap on the way to the river today, and my fishing pole broke. Fortunately, I have this beauty standing by.

It casts nice, reels well, and is surprisingly tough. It was very easy to rig, and can easily be used from a glove box. I was able to pull in five good sized bass (C&R) with this, just today.

It makes a nice convo piece, is an excellent stand-by, and goes great in a bug-out bag.

The handle comes loose, and much be tightened periodically. The extended rod does not get much internal traction, and does require straightening. When reeling in slacked line, it may go below the spool.
